This bill amends the compensation structure for the Sheriff and Coroner of Houston County, Alabama, establishing new salary rates effective June 1, 2025. The salary for the Coroner will be set at $22,000 per year, while the Sheriff’s salary will be increased to $150,000 per year. Both positions will also receive uniform increases in compensation similar to those granted to other county employees, including cost-of-living adjustments. Additionally, the bill amends Section 45-35-70 of the Code of Alabama 1975 to reflect these changes and ensure that the compensation adjustments are consistent with the county's overall compensation policies.

Furthermore, the bill repeals Sections 45-35-60 and 45-35-230 of the Code of Alabama 1975, which previously outlined the compensation for the Coroner and Sheriff of Houston County, respectively. The repealed sections included provisions for the Sheriff’s salary of $130,800, which will be replaced by the new salary of $150,000. The effective date for these changes is set for June 1, 2025, ensuring a clear transition to the new compensation framework for these county officials.
